I see that Bridgestone is listed under Confirmed for 2013 but I can't find any specifics. Anyone know their requirements and payouts?

Also is the contingency for available online or only as the track? I found the sponsor listing form but I need a different one to give to tech correct?

Thanks

roadracer162

Yes on the forms. Sponsor form the registration and contingency form to tech.

Requirements typically include use of the product, Bridgestone sticker on both sides of the bike, and Bridgestone listed in the sponsor form. Then go win or at least podium with a minimum of participants. I'm not sure what those numbers are for 2013

2013 Bridgestone Contingency Rules

   
From a letter to race organizations from PTSC, Bridgestone's US Distributor:

"This letter is to inform you of Performance Tire Service Company's (PTSC) intent to offer a contingency award program for the use of "Bridgestone Tires" in your regional series of motorcycle road races in 2013.  The awards will be paid by PTSC in the form of winner's certificates to be redeemed toward the purchase of Bridgestone tires only.

All classes and license grades will be eligible provided Bridgestone tires are legal for that particular class, are properly fitted and there are a minimum of 5 starters for 1st, 8 starters for 2nd and 10 starters for 3rd,4th, and 5th place for the class the award is being claimed (printed results are required and they must reflect starters per class).

Eligibility for the awards is subject to the following rules and guidelines:

*Competitor must use Bridgestone tires on both front and rear wheels for the race being claimed.

*Bridgestone decals must be displayed on both sides of the motorcycle for the race being claimed.

*Contingency claim form is completed in full with the rider's social security number, legible address, and name submitted before each race for verification by a Race Official ( must be signed by race official).

*Claim forms along with official race results must be returned by the sanctioning body to Performance Tire Service Company."
